Cleaning your skin is a must! You also need to protect it. 80 percent of aging is caused by the environment and free radicals.
Your skin is on a 21 day cycle so don’t expect immediate results after starting a new regimen, wait 3 weeks before deciding it doesn’t work. Okay…
Cleanse, Repair and Moisturize… Yes moisturize. All skin types need moisture.
For acne prone skin I’d recommend Clinique or Prescriptives.
For a cleanser, try something that has salicylic acid in it. Clinique is best for this. For a repair product, you can choose Prescriptives acne serum or Estee Lauder Advanced Night Repair (which might I say will solve almost any skin care problem) As for moisturizer, I’ve found Estee Lauder’s oily formula to be the best.
Exfoliation is also a must. For that try a gentle one such as Clinique 7 day scrub.
*Of course you can find similar products in drug stores, I am just not familiar with any of them. The key ingredient is salicylic acid in the cleanser and hyaluronic acid in the repair and/or moisturizer.

I know this is a lot to throw out there but acne prone skin is the most difficult to treat. It depends greatly on if your skin is dry and irritated or just extremely oily.
